Dev Patel joins BBC Radio 1's film critic Ali Plumb to talk about writing, directing, producing and starring in new action movie Monkey Man. He reveals the man disasters that struck his directorial debut, including multiple broken bones, losing crew, losing locations and filming scenes on his phone.
